About Frank Just

Frank Just is a scholar working on Parasitology, Virology and Microbiology, having authored 17 papers that have together received 404 indexed citations. Recurring topics across this work include Vector-borne infectious diseases (6 papers), Neurobiology and Insect Physiology Research (3 papers) and Viral Infections and Vectors (3 papers). The work is most often cited by research in Parasitology (173 citations), Infectious Diseases (173 citations) and Virology (29 citations). Frank Just has collaborated with scholars based in Germany, Brazil and United States. Frequent co-authors include Bernd Walz, Kurt Pfister, Jérémie Gilles, Cornelia Silaghi, Michael Höhle, Volker Fingerle, Ingrid Pradel, Sandra Eßbauer, Antonie Neubauer and Nikolaus Osterrieder. Their work appears in journals such as Journal of Virology, Emerging infectious diseases and Virology.
